#064656 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#064656 is composed of 2.4% red, 27.5%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93% cyan, 18.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.3% black. It has a hue angle of 192 degrees, a saturation of 87% and a lightness of 18%. #064656 color hex could be obtained by blending #0c8cac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#064656 color description : Very dark cyan.
#064656 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#064656 has RGB values of R:6, G:70,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0.19, Y:0,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 411222.
